The nursery rhyme ‘Rain rain go away’ is said to date back to the reign of the English Tudor monarch Queen Elizabeth 1 (1533-1603) During that time there was great rivalry between Spain and England culminating in the launch of the Spanish Armada in 1588.  130 ships set sail to invade England but they were defeated by the English with the help of stormy weather!

The original rhyme went

Rain rain go away
Come again another day,
Little Johnny wants to play,
Rain rain go to Spain,
Never show your face again!
